Javascript-форум (https://javascript.ru/forum/)
-   jQuery (https://javascript.ru/forum/jquery/)
-   -   Некорректная работа скрипта на сервере - на локалке работает как нужно (https://javascript.ru/forum/jquery/72439-nekorrektnaya-rabota-skripta-na-servere-na-lokalke-rabotaet-kak-nuzhno.html)

Ленча 29.01.2018 13:40

Некорректная работа скрипта на сервере - на локалке работает как нужно
 
Есть мобильное меню, которое на Open Server работает как ему полагается. При переносе сайта на хостинг начинается какая-то белиберда.
Меню Каталог. На опен сервер каждая стрелочка справа и клик по самому заголовку открывают подпункты как им и полагается, и закрывают тоже по очереди - на какую стрелку кликнули - те подпункты и закрываются. На хостинге же есть глюк - если кликнуть даже на предварительно открытую внутреннюю стрелку второго или третьего уровня - закрывается не только этот уровень, но и все меню сразу. По классам видно, что косячит скрипт - убирает класс не у родительского UL меню для стрелочки, а у самого верхнего. И поэтому схлопывается все меню.

Это меню у меня стоит уже на добром десятке сайтов - и такой странный косяк в первый раз( Не понимаю этой зависимости от хостинга. В остальном сайты АБСОЛЮТНО идентичны.

j0hnik 29.01.2018 22:09

Вообще откатываться не хочет =(

Ленча 31.01.2018 12:08

В смысле откатываться?

laimas 31.01.2018 12:25

Такое можно объяснить только искажением файлов при передачи по FTP, а сам сервер на клиента никак не влияет.

j0hnik 31.01.2018 12:48

меню при экране меньше 760 при клике точно в span .touch-button не откатывается.
Проще говоря попробуйте кликнуть между верхней и средней черточкой.


Часовой пояс GMT +3, время: 17:01.